Why is the 'Bachelorette' canceled? A guide to the Taylor Frankie Paul controversy
A guide to the Taylor Frankie Paul controversy toggle caption Mike Coppola/Getty Images The new season of ABC's reality TV series The Bachelorette was all filmed and set to premiere on Sunday. But parent company Disney now says it will not air as planned. The decision to shelve the show's 22nd season came on Thursday, after TMZ published a video it says shows would-be bachelorette Taylor Frankie Paul physically attacking her then-boyfriend, Dakota Mortensen
